Description
Ryu Hayabusa faces tougher hordes in this port of the second Ninja Gaiden Sigma on Vita. Published by Tecmo Koei, released in the United States in February 2013. Hack-and-slash action with Ryu Hayabusa and Rachel, enriched ninja combat, Vita-exclusive additional content. US edition.

Memorable bosses

Bloodier and more frantic, this sequel expands the arsenal and sets Ryu against colossal adversaries, from demon armies to titanic guardians. Dismemberment fuels a constant offensive, where dropping your guard costs you dearly. Between rising intensity and fearsome patterns, these fights extend a reputation for severity cut out for lovers of pure challenge.

Is Ninja Gaiden Sigma 2 Plus still worth playing in 2026?

An action game from Team Ninja, Ninja Gaiden Sigma 2 Plus brings to the nomadic console the enriched version of the second instalment, where Ryu Hayabusa faces hordes of demons in frantically paced fights, more spectacular and choreographed than ever. The depth of the arsenal, the snappiness of the action and a cooperative mode appeal to challenge fans. Some drops in fluidity and a sometimes capricious camera remain on the nomadic format. For a fan of demanding, spectacular action or of hardcore hack and slash, the title keeps a preserved intensity and depth, despite its technical compromises.
